Output 85fd7f730a23f9baef0747c98895bd1d769249fb8aaedbf23b39a9c8569a0913:0

value
123848551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ba154a5799b6634ce5bcdcfaa927ac89cc2f8cf0 OP_EQUAL
address
3Jew7WN56RWC437zRFA64seD1NLRQ9x4Yy
transaction
85fd7f730a23f9baef0747c98895bd1d769249fb8aaedbf23b39a9c8569a0913
spent
true